Lhasa Apso Dog Breed
Size: The Lhasa Apso stands at about 9-11 inches at the shoulder and weighs between 12-15lb, with the female slightly smaller than the male. History and origin: He is an ancient Tibetan breed and was first used as a watchdog. He was first known as a Bark Lion Sentinel Dog. His job was to alert the large mastiff-type dogs whenever strangers approached. The Dalai Lama of Tibet offered this dog to the Chinese emperors. This breed existed for centuries in the Tibetan mountains until he was brought to Europe and other parts of the world by early explorers and missionaries. The word lhasa apso mean "goat-like" and was perhaps named as such because he used to guard and protect the wild goats of Tibet. He was first seen at a European show in 1929. Feeding: The recommended feeding for this breed is « -1can (13.3oz size) of high-quality meat product with equivalent amount of biscuit added with each meal or 1 « cupfuls of complete dry food. Exercise: The Lhasa Apso is an energetic breed that requires plenty of exercise. Grooming: His long coat was developed to help insulate him against the cold Tibetan weather. He requires daily brushing and combing to prevent his coat from matting. A shorter pet clip is easier to keep and is popular among Lhasa owners. |
